The Pennsylvania House of Representatives Legislative Fellowship Program is currently accepting applications for the Fall 2026 semester. Applications are due on July 1, 2026.
The Fellowship Program is based in Pennsylvania’s magnificent Capitol Building in Harrisburg. Fellows are assigned to work in House Standing Committees or House Leadership offices, are compensated for their work (which may also include college credit), and are provided opportunities to draft and present their own legislation, attend meet-and-greets with various public officials and staff, and tour some of the Commonwealth’s historic public spaces, to name a few.
Qualified applicants will be:
• College undergraduate juniors or seniors, graduate students, or law school students;
• Enrolled in a Pennsylvania college/university, or a Pennsylvania resident enrolled in an out-of-state institution; and
• Pursuing any major with a GPA of 3.0 or higher.

Recently, Sen. Steve Santarsiero and I had the chance to visit Bristol Borough Junior/Senior High School to see the results of a $485,000 state grant we procured that helped resurface the school’s track 🏃🏃♀️.
It was great to see this project completed and ready for the students, athletes, and community to enjoy. Bristol is home to so many hardworking and talented student-athletes, and this new track will give the Bristol Warriors a safe, updated facility to train, compete, and continue making their school proud.
